Coordinator of the psychiatric liaison service vs home health nurse

The differences between coordinators of the psychiatric liaison service and home health nurses can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 1-2 years to become both a coordinator of the psychiatric liaison service and a home health nurse. Additionally, a coordinator of the psychiatric liaison service has an average salary of $72,278, which is higher than the $69,393 average annual salary of a home health nurse.

The top three skills for a coordinator of the psychiatric liaison service include mental health, social work and psychiatry. The most important skills for a home health nurse are home health, patients, and quality care.
